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
A Summary of Metal Polishing - Normally, metal finishing is necessary for aesthetics and clean-room usage. It is one of the more common solutions simply because of its usefulness in enhancing the natural beauty of the items, as an example, cookware, auto parts or motorcycle parts. What's more, lots of clean-rooms really need a sleek finish as a way to lessen the porosity of the metal surfaces that can result in dust to collect and contaminate. A good illustration of this implementation would be in vacuum chambers. There are actually a variety of different ways to finish metal, and we will have a look at a number of the techniques involved. Various metals may be polished electromechanically, chemically, manually, or with specialized buffing machines. A buffing compound or paste may be utilized, which might contain ch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ide. Polishing stainless steel, due to its mediocre th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its quite high viscosity is among the most time-consuming. Alternatively, items composed of non-ferrous metal are generally more amenable to polishing, since they need the minimum number of processes.
When a greater processing quality is simply not vital, swifter pad speeds can be employed. A lesser pad speed is employed should a high quality mirror finish is crucial. Finishing buffs daubed in compound will be enormously impacted by specific forces on the p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face could be amplified within certain levels, having said that, employing over the ideal level of force not just cuts down on the quality of the procedure, but in addition can worsen performance, can lead to wear on the product, plus there is furthermore a tangible heating up of the material being worked on, an outcome of friction. When working thinner objects, it will be higher temperature (and the relating bendability of the material) that can induce items to distort, bend or warp. In general, it takes a skilled technician to add in all of these things to equally prevent damage to the workpiece and to deliver the results efficiently. For you to appreciably improve the standard of the final surface, the polishing action ought to be accomplished with a reduced amount of aggression and not so much force in an effort to finally produce a surface that doesn't have any scores or marks as a consequence of the polishing procedure, thereby arriving at a fantastic mirror finish.
